Just An Fyi If You Need A Tummy Tuck And Thigh Lift....



Recommended Posts

Before I had my TT, I also wanted a thigh lift. The upper inner parts of my thighs were saggy and just didn't look good in a swimsuit. I also wanted breast implants and my surgeon would only do 2 procedures at a time so I chose the TT and implants.

Well now I don't really need the thigh lift. It turns out if most of your thigh sag is at the very top and your doc does a really good TT that skin will be stretched and pulled up when they pull up all the groin skin. I'm not saying my thighs are beautiful and perfect now but they definitely are not saggy enough for me to spend the money or time on a thigh lift.

I am so happy with my figure now:)
